MANILA, Philippines - The House of Representatives has started its deliberations on the P881 billion budget of the Department of Public Works and Highways amid increasing scrutiny of the anomalous flood control projects hounding the agency.
House tackles P881B public works budget amid flood control anomalies
Present were Public Works Secretary Vivencio Dizon and several undersecretaries.
